Over the years I've designed many mobile apps for clients. This one is different. It's mine.
- Two weekends. - Figma for the design (it's hand-made) - Claude for the code, App Store research and strategy and everything related to the app submission. - 1 rejection from Apple, sorted out in a few minutes this morning, resubmitted for review and we're now live.
It's nothing world changing - just a kitchen timer. But it's on the App Store and I built it as a designer with zero coding skills. Gotta wrap up a case study for this soon.
P.S. Feels a bit odd to have "Developer" label above my name 🤣

Thanks! I start every project in Claude for research, brainstorm, refine ideas, etc. After that I move to figma for the initial design and once I'm happy with it I'm bringing it Claude Code for the final implementation. That's the short version, but I'm gonna create a detailed case study for this one ;)
